Output 20417fe279cbf605c036d3c4cdacf905505d671fa7490833fe18bb08eda2ab61:7

value
1006067
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 406ca96589fb26ea0e96d489d7994e55bbaca13f OP_EQUALVERIFY OP_CHECKSIG
address
16seRE3GZxYpegzPdvDbKnD3mgm3PuPdPq
transaction
20417fe279cbf605c036d3c4cdacf905505d671fa7490833fe18bb08eda2ab61
confirmations
396045
spent
true